The first air ram in World War 2 was carried out not by a Soviet pilot, as is commonly believed, but by a Polish pilot. This ram was performed on 1 September 1939 by Lieutenant Colonel Leopold Pamula, deputy commander of the Interceptor Brigade covering Warsaw. Having shot down 2 bombers in a battle with superior enemy forces, he went on his damaged aircraft to ram one of the 3 Messerschmitt-109 fighters attacking it. Having destroyed the enemy, Pamula escaped by parachute and landed safely in the location of his troops.
